WebAnswer (1 of 3): The highest possible rank in the Chinese Army is called Da Yuan Shuai. The rank is essentially a six star general, and often translated as “Grand Marshal”. A Da Yuan Shuai has never been appointed in the modern day People’s Republic of China, but the rank was held previously by ... WebThe People's Liberation Army has not always used ranks or insignia. In common with the practice of the Red Army at the time of its founding in 1927, neither were used until 1955 when a system of ranks was established. As a result of the Cultural Revolution, ranks were abolished in May 1965.
